#676f54 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#676f54 is composed of 40.4% red, 43.5%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 7.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 24.3% yellow and 56.5% black. It has a hue angle of 77.8 degrees, a saturation of 13.8% and a lightness of 38.2%. #676f54 color hex could be obtained by blending #cedea8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#676f54

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0b08 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#676f54

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#64685c is the less saturated color, while #89c201 is the most saturated one.
